Phosphaturic mesenchymal tumor: Case report.

Adam L Richardson1, Olivia K Richardson2

  • 1Prisma Health, 129 N Washington St, Sumter, SC 29150, USA.

Radiology Case Reports
|November 5, 2019
PubMed
Summary

Phosphaturic mesenchymal tumors (PMT) are rare causes of osteomalacia. Early diagnosis of these tumors can be improved by considering them in the differential diagnosis and monitoring serum phosphate levels.

Background:

  • Phosphaturic mesenchymal tumors (PMT) are exceedingly rare neoplasms.
  • They present as a paraneoplastic syndrome causing tumor-induced osteomalacia.
  • Diagnosis is frequently delayed due to vague symptoms and rarity.

Observation:

  • A case report details a 37-year-old African American male with a 5-year history of progressive quadriparesis.
  • Initial imaging identified a pelvic soft tissue mass, initially deemed insignificant.
  • Severe hypophosphatemia (serum phosphate < 1 mg/dL) prompted re-evaluation.

Findings:

  • Advanced imaging, including 99mTc bone scintigraphy and MRI, characterized the tumor.
  • Serum fibroblast growth factor 23 (FGF23) levels and histopathology confirmed the PMT diagnosis.
  • The tumor was surgically removed, leading to resolution of symptoms.

Implications:

  • Including PMT in the differential diagnosis for osteomalacia can reduce diagnostic delays.
  • Monitoring serum phosphate levels is crucial for identifying potential PMT cases.
  • Prompt diagnosis and treatment of PMT can prevent long-term morbidity associated with osteomalacia.
